1. Eco-Friendly Acrylic: Pioneering Sustainability
Eco-friendly acrylic, also known as biodegradable or green acrylic, is engineered to minimize environmental impact without compromising performance. Key attributes include:
Low VOC Emissions: Unlike traditional acrylics, eco-friendly variants utilize water-based Eco-friendly Acrylics Unity (EAU) technology, eliminating toxic solvents and reducing volatile organic compound (VOC) emissions.
Recyclability: Derived from recycled content or bio-based feedstocks, these materials align with circular economy principles.
Energy Efficiency: Production processes consume less energy, lowering carbon footprints.
Applications:
Renewable Energy: Wind turbine blades and solar panel covers benefit from eco-friendly acrylic’s UV resistance and light transmission.
Construction: Green buildings incorporate these sheets for skylights, facades, and noise barriers, leveraging their durability and recyclability.
Consumer Goods: Eco-conscious brands use them for packaging, furniture, and displays, appealing to sustainability-driven markets.
2. Thick Acrylic Sheets: Engineering Durability
Thick acrylic sheets (typically exceeding 10mm in thickness) are renowned for their mechanical strength and optical clarity. Key features include:
Impact Resistance: Withstands pressures up to 200 times that of glass, making them ideal for safety glazing.
Optical Purity: Boasting 92% light transmittance, they rival glass in clarity while being half the weight.
Thermal Stability: Maintains integrity across temperatures from -40°C to 80°C, suitable for extreme environments.
Applications:
Aerospace: Aircraft windows and cockpit canopies rely on thick acrylic’s balance of strength and transparency.
Marine Industry: Aquariums and submarine viewing ports utilize its water resistance and pressure tolerance.
Retail & Exhibitions: Custom displays and signage leverage its machinability for intricate designs.
